Common questions

Is Blacktown or Hassall Grove more expensive?
Blacktown has the higher median house price ($1.04M) compared with $935K in Hassall Grove.
Which is better for renters — Blacktown or Hassall Grove?
Median weekly rent is $600/wk in Blacktown and $630/wk in Hassall Grove, making Blacktown the more affordable rental market.
Is Blacktown or Hassall Grove at higher flood risk?
Flood mapping coverage varies by postcode — see the flood risk pages for both suburbs for authoritative NSW data.
How many schools are in Blacktown vs Hassall Grove?
Blacktown has 14 schools in the postcode, and Hassall Grove has 6. Note that school catchments can extend across postcode boundaries.
